West of England Combined Authority
WECA Website Development, Design and Delivery

WECA's owns several websites - WECA, Growth Hub, Invest Bristol & Bath, Apprenticeship Hub West, plus Travelwest migrating to WECA in 2020.
All the sites were developed independently at different times, for different audiences, without integration.
The websites are not providing a consistent identity for WECA, nor are they providing a good user experience for the audiences they target.
User journeys are confused & fragmented.
Website functionality is not meeting the requirements of WECA teams.
The various websites are currently hosted on different platforms and use different development systems, meaning in-house updates are restricted and ongoing maintenance can be costly.
The website is a core communication tool with the public, our partners, stakeholders and colleagues.
We need to redevelop all WECA websites, to ensure a clear, coherent solution which meets different audience needs and increases WECA's visibility.
This will enhance WECA's reputation and improve our ability to meet objectives.• The project will be split into three phases; 1) research, scoping, & solution proposal 2) design development, 3) content population and approval. • CRM systems are not included in the website redevelopment budget.
